The Server's DNS Address: Fix Resolution Issues Fast

When you type a web address into your browser, a complex sequence of digital handshakes occurs behind the scenes. The server's DNS address is the critical first link in this chain, acting as the phonebook for the internet. Without it, your device would have no idea where to find the website you are trying to visit, resulting in a frustrating error message instead of the desired content.

What is a Server DNS Address?

A server's DNS address is essentially the numerical IP address associated with a specific Domain Name System (DNS) server. While humans use memorable names like "example.com," computers communicate exclusively through numbers, known as IP addresses. The DNS address points your device to the specific server that manages the translation of those human-friendly names into machine-friendly numbers. This server maintains a massive directory that matches domain names with their corresponding IP addresses, ensuring your connection reaches the correct destination every time.

The Role in Internet Connectivity

Think of the server's DNS address as the GPS for your internet traffic. When you hit enter on a URL, your computer contacts this server to ask for directions. If the server knows the answer, it sends back the correct IP address, and your browser loads the page. If it does not know the answer, it queries other DNS servers in a chain until it finds the information. The speed and reliability of this lookup process directly impact your overall internet experience, affecting everything from page load times to the stability of online gaming sessions.

Common Types and Examples

While specific configurations vary, there are standard types of DNS servers that fulfill this role. Most home users rely on the DNS provided by their Internet Service Provider (ISP), while tech-savvy individuals might opt for public resolvers like Google DNS (8.8.8.8) or Cloudflare DNS (1.1.1.1). These addresses are usually configured in the network settings of your operating system or router, serving as the default gateway for all DNS queries on your network.

Public vs. Private DNS Servers

Public DNS servers are designed to handle queries from any user on the internet, offering a convenient and often fast solution. In contrast, private DNS servers are maintained within a specific organization or network, providing enhanced control, security, and customization for internal resources. The choice between these options depends on your need for speed, privacy, or administrative control over how domain resolution is handled.

Troubleshooting Resolution Issues

If you encounter a "Server DNS address could not be found" error, it usually indicates a breakdown in this lookup process. This issue can stem from incorrect settings, a malfunctioning router, or an unresponsive DNS server. Flushing the DNS cache on your device or switching to an alternative public DNS server are common and effective solutions. Addressing this specific error requires understanding the path your request takes to reach the server responsible for the translation.

Security and Privacy Considerations

The server DNS address you use plays a significant role in your online privacy and security. Default ISP DNS servers may log browsing history or be susceptible to certain types of attacks. Using encrypted DNS services, such as DNS-over-HTTPS (DoH), helps protect your data from prying eyes and prevents man-in-the-middle attacks. Choosing a reputable DNS provider is therefore not just a technical decision, but a vital step in safeguarding your digital footprint.
